Recognizing Automatic Sprinkler Issues



Have you discovered completely dry spots in your lawn or water pooling in unanticipated locations? These signs often show underlying issues in your sprinkler system. Beginning by checking your sprinkler heads; dirt or particles might be blocking them, protecting against proper water circulation. If some areas show up dry while others are saturated, you could have a broken line or an improperly adjusted head.


Next, listen closely. A hissing sound can signify a leak, while an uncommon boost in your water costs may recommend a hidden issue. Inspect the shutoffs too; they can wear gradually, causing inconsistent water flow.


Lastly, observe your watering timetable. You could be emphasizing your yard if you're watering as well usually or not enough. By pinpointing these issues early, you can conserve water and assure your yard obtains the care it needs. Don't wait; address these concerns to keep your automatic sprinkler running efficiently.

Inspect Sprinkler Head Positioning



Examining the positioning of your sprinkler heads is critical for preserving an also water circulation across your yard. Misaligned heads can bring about over-saturated areas or completely dry patches, throwing away water and harming your yard. Begin by activating your system and observing the spray pattern. It's time to change if you discover any kind of heads splashing in the wrong instructions or missing out on locations. Gently twist or reposition the sprinkler heads so they direct towards the locations that need protection. Verify they're at the right elevation, also-- heads hidden too low won't disperse water properly. After making adjustments, run your system once again to validate that all areas receive appropriate insurance coverage. Regular checks like this can substantially enhance your lawn's health.

Preventative Maintenance Tips



Normal upkeep is essential to stop leaks in your lawn sprinkler. Sprinkler tune-up. Start by inspecting your pipelines and connections regularly for any indicators of wear or damage. Try to find splits, corrosion, or loosened fittings that could result in leakages. Additionally, make sure to flush your system at the very least when a year to get rid of particles and protect against blockages. Readjust your lawn sprinkler heads to assure they're not splashing water against hard surface areas, which can trigger wear with time. Do not neglect to examine for proper water pressure; excessive pressure can result in leakages. Finally, think about winterizing your system to shield it from freezing temperature levels, which can harm pipelines. By taking these actions, you'll maintain your automatic sprinkler running smoothly and successfully.

Exactly how Typically Should I Check My Lawn Sprinkler?



You must check your sprinkler system a minimum of twice a year, ideally in spring and fall. Regular checks aid identify leaks, blockages, or busted parts, ensuring your system functions effectively and keeps your landscape healthy and balanced.


Can I Winterize My Lawn Sprinkler Myself?



Yes, you can winterize your lawn sprinkler on your own. Just drain the pipes, burn out the lines with an air compressor, and insulate exposed components. It's an uncomplicated procedure that'll shield your system from cold damage.


What Tools Do I Required for Sprinkler Repairs?



For sprinkler fixings, you'll need a couple of necessary tools: a wrench, pliers, a screwdriver collection, Teflon tape, and an utility knife. Having these accessible makes taking care of leaks or changing components much less complicated.
